COMS 406: PERF COMP
California State University, Northridge
Prerequisite: COMS 301 or Graduate Standing in Communication Studies. Co-requisite: COMS 399 or Graduate Standing in Communication Studies. Study and application of contemporary theories of performance as a means of creating, directing, and presenting original performance works. Students will develop performance composition skills in collaboration with students enrolled in Performance Ensemble, with the goal of creating and presenting original performance works. Available for graduate credit.
